Abstract
The utility model provides a pipeline-repairing structure of stainless steel lined pipe for repairing underground old pipeline, belonging to the pipeline-repairing technical field and mainly provides three pipeline-repairing structures. One structure is provided with a stainless lined pipe 1-2 inside and an old pipeline 1-1 outside, adhesive 1-3 is arranged between the two pipelines and both ends of the stainless lined pipe 1-2 are welded with a stainless short connector 1-4; the other structure is provided with a stainless lined pipe 2-2 inside and an old pipeline 2-1 outside, a plurality of cards 2-5 of equal distance and adhesive and bulking agent 2-3 are arranged between the two pipelines; another structure is provided with an eccentric stainless lined pipe 3-2, an old pipe 3-1 and bulking agent 3-3 is arranged between the two pipes. The rearing structures proposed by the utility mode are mainly used for repairing various underground pipelines.
Description
Technical field
The stainless steel-lined pipe-repairing structure that is used for underground old pipeline rehabilitation that the utility model proposes belongs to the pipe rehabilitation technology field, specially refers to the lining of stainless steel lining pipe as old pipeline.
Background technique
Have to the modern chemical industry industrial city pipelines such as the staggered oil of longitudinal mode, vapour, water supply and sewage, electric power, communication, these pipelines old pipeline after long-time running will upgrade or repair, so that recover the function of pipeline.
The existing pipe-repairing structure of the old pipeline of being made by materials such as steel pipe, cast iron tube, plastic tube, Glass Steel Tube, cement pipe is that the cured layer that is formed by nonmetallic material such as slush, various plastics, resin mortar, rubber is set on the inwall of old pipeline, this pipe-repairing structural strength is low, lack working life, medium especially water is had secondary pollution, do not satisfy modern people's requirement.

Description of drawings
The internal diameter size of Fig. 1, old pipeline equals or the pipe-repairing structural drawing when being approximately equal to stainless steel lining external diameter of pipe size;
The pipe-repairing structural drawing of the internal diameter size of Fig. 2, old pipeline during greater than stainless steel lining external diameter of pipe size;
Fig. 3, stainless steel lining pipe off-centre are in old ducted pipe-repairing structural drawing.
The pipe-repairing structure that the utility model proposes below in conjunction with description of drawings.
Fig. 1 represents is that the internal diameter size of old pipeline 1-1 equals or the pipe-repairing structure when being approximately equal to the outside dimension of stainless steel lining pipe 1-2.In this structure, the outside is old pipeline 1-1, and inside is stainless steel lining pipe 1-2, is binder 1-3 therebetween, and the two ends of stainless steel lining pipe 1-2 and stainless steel short circuit head 1-4 are welded to connect.
Fig. 2 represents is the internal diameter size of the old pipeline 2-1 pipe-repairing structure during greater than stainless steel lining pipe 2-2 outside dimension, in this structure, the outside is old pipeline 2-1, inside is stainless steel lining pipe 2-2, be some equidistant card 2-5 and binder and bulking agent 2-3 therebetween, also be provided with injecting hole 2-6 and air outlet hole 2-7 on the old pipeline 2-1.
Fig. 3 represents is a kind of pipe-repairing structure among the old pipeline 3-1 of being in of stainless steel lining pipe 3-2 off-centre, in this structure, inside is eccentric stainless steel lining pipe 3-2, the outside is old pipeline 3-1, be bulking agent 3-3 therebetween, the pipe-repairing structure of this off-centre mainly is to adopt when the size of old pipeline 3-1 and stainless steel lining pipe 3-2 differs big.
In above-mentioned structure shown in Figure 1, because the seal request difference of pipe-repairing can be without stainless steel short circuit head 1-4.
In above-mentioned structure illustrated in figures 1 and 2, because old pipeline 1-1,2-1 are different with the size of stainless steel lining pipe 1-2,2-2, can not all right binder 1-3,2-3.
